Buckil

Buckil

Buckil is an open-source budgeting and personal finance application. It allows users to track income, expenses, savings goals, investments, and net worth over time. Key features include customizable categories and budgets, visual charts and reports, bank syncing, and multi-platform support.

Bucketlist.org

Bucketlist.org

Bucketlist.org is a free online goal tracking and life planning tool. Users can create a bucket list of goals, dreams, and lifetime to-dos, break them into actionable steps, set reminders, track progress, and collaborate with others working toward the same goals.
